Which scenario requires paired analysis rather than a two-sample independent test?

Explanation:
The key idea is that paired analysis is used when the two measurements come from the same units (or matched units) under two conditions. When you measure the same individuals before and after a treatment, the two sets of observations are linked within each person. Analyzing the differences within each subject, rather than comparing two independent groups, accounts for individual baseline differences and reduces variability. This makes it easier to detect whether the treatment has an effect. If you treated the data as two independent groups, you’d ignore that linkage, treat the samples as unrelated, and you’d typically end up with more variability and less power to detect a real difference. So, the scenario where the same individuals are measured before and after a treatment requires a paired analysis.
